callow
Pronunciation
/ˈkæɫoʊ/

Definition & Meaning of "callow"in English

callow
01

(of a person) young and behaving in a manner that displays one's inexperience or immaturity

Grammatical Information
Composition
Simple
qualitative
Superlative
callowest
Comparative
callower
gradable
Examples
Despite his callow attitude, he was determined to prove himself.
